Make a Decluttering Plan
A game plan keeps you from feeling overwhelmed. Start by setting a timeline:
🗓 Four Weeks Before Moving: Start with storage areas (garage, attic, basement).
🗓 Three Weeks Before Moving: Go through rooms you use less frequently, like guest rooms.
🗓 Two Weeks Before Moving: Tackle high-use areas like the kitchen and bedrooms.
🗓 One Week Before Moving: Do a final sweep for last-minute items to purge.
The Four-Box Decluttering Method
One of the simplest ways to declutter is by using the Four-Box Method. As you go through each room, sort everything into one of these boxes:
📦 Keep – Essentials that will move with you.
📦 Donate – Items in good condition that can benefit someone else.
📦 Sell – Things that have value but you don’t need.
📦 Trash – Anything broken, expired, or beyond repair.
This method keeps you focused and prevents second-guessing!
Decluttering Each Room Like a Pro
🛏 Bedroom
- Toss old clothes you haven’t worn in over a year.
- Donate extra bedding and linens you don’t use.
- Keep only shoes that fit and are in good condition.
🍽 Kitchen
- Check expiration dates on canned goods and spices.
- Get rid of mismatched containers and old appliances.
- Donate dishware, utensils, and gadgets you never use.
🛋 Living Room
- Purge old magazines, DVDs, and knick-knacks.
- Sell or donate furniture that won’t fit in your new home.
- Sort through books—keep your favorites and donate the rest.
🚽 Bathroom
- Toss expired medications, makeup, and toiletries.
- Donate unopened personal care products to shelters.
- Keep only the essentials you use daily.
🏡 Garage & Storage Areas
- Sell or donate tools, sports equipment, and holiday decorations you don’t use.
- Get rid of broken or outdated electronics.
- Minimize sentimental clutter—take photos of keepsakes instead of holding onto everything.
Selling vs. Donating vs. Discarding
Not sure what to do with the items you’re getting rid of? Here’s a quick guide:
🔹 Sell – List valuable items on Facebook Marketplace, Craigslist, or eBay.
🔹 Donate – Take clothes, furniture, and household items to Goodwill, Salvation Army, or local shelters.
🔹 Recycle/Trash – Check if your city offers recycling for electronics, batteries, or hazardous waste.
The 12-12-12 Rule (Quick Decluttering Hack!)
Feeling stuck? Try the 12-12-12 Rule:
- Find 12 items to throw away,
- Find 12 items to donate,
- Find 12 items to return to their proper place.
It’s a quick and fun way to declutter when you’re short on time!

Final Sweep: A Last-Minute Decluttering Checklist
✔ Double-check all closets, drawers, and cabinets.
✔ Get rid of duplicate items (do you really need 5 spatulas?).
✔ Return borrowed items to friends and family.
✔ Dispose of old paperwork and shred sensitive documents.
✔ Pack an “Essentials Box” with must-have items for your first night in your new home.
